King George IV of the United Kingdom Aug. 12th, 1762 - June 26th, 1830.
George IV was “a magnificent patron of the arts … the most extraordinary compound of talent, wit, buffoonery, obstinacy, and good feeling—in short a medley of the most opposite qualities, with a great preponderance of good—that I ever saw in any character in my life.” - Arthur Wellesley, Duke of Wellington.
